Smoking should be prohibited in all public places even though it would restrict some of people's freedoms. Do you agree or disagree?

Discussions in regards to the limitations imposed by the authorities have always been on the agenda in the modern society. There is an opinion that individuals should be prohibited to smoke in social areas despite the fact that such prohibition potentially constrains the rights of those who enjoy having a cigarette. I completely agree with this statement and believe that freedom is only positive until it commences to violate someone else’s one.

Firstly, smoking a cigarette when surrounded by non-smoking people is an example of highly irresponsible behaviour. This is because passive smoking is proven to be noxious for those who happen to inhale the fume emanating from a burning cigarette. Therefore, a smoker negatively affecting their own health by their own choice also ends up being dangerous for other innocent people. For example, the relevant study conducted by WHO in 2018 shows that people undergoing the constant impact of passive smoking are receiving 60% more adverse substances in their lungs which in its turn leads to dreadful diseases including cancer. In other words, the health damage brought by public smoking is too significant to neglect.

Secondly, the scent of cigarette smoke is both disgusting and contagious. It means that citizens smoking nearby to others additionally foredoom them to distribute extremely unpleasant odor. Hence, influenced individuals appear to become less attractive which affects the quality of their social life and, therefore, deteriorates their well-being. For instance, a recent survey held by Tinder.com shows that 88% of respondents include foul smell in their top three indicators of an unfortunate date. Thus, passive smoking appears to be a culprit of personal issues as well.

In conclusion, I am absolutely assured that prohibition of public smoking should be viewed as an indisputable boon to our society as a whole.
